Phone number ☎️ 02037465071 👆 is reported as a persistent scam and nuisance number frequently targeting UK mobiles and business lines. Callers often claim to be from various companies, including banks and IT firms, but quickly hang up or become abusive when questioned. Many receive silent calls, breathing noises, or irrelevant messages. The number is linked to attempts to obtain personal or business details under false pretences and is associated with aggressive or suspicious behaviour. Multiple users advise blocking the number and caution against engaging, as it is a likely phishing or cold-calling scam with no legitimate purpose. The calls are intrusive, sometimes daily, and have caused significant distrust among recipients. Users recommend vigilance and ignoring or blocking all communications from this source.

About 02 Numbers
These numbers are connected to specific locations in the UK and are often utilized by both residences and businesses. Frequently termed as 'basic rate', 'local rate', or 'national rate' numbers, the costs for these geographic numbers are predicated on the time of day. A good number of service providers offer call packages that offer free calls during selected times. Call costs from mobile phones are subject to the chosen calling plan, with a lot of plans containing these numbers in their free call packages.
